我想知道改变Android中ProgressBar高度的最简单方法是什么?
谢谢,
托梅克
我无法使用.net 4.0版本的应用程序使用任何会员帐户登录.它失败就像密码错误一样,FailedPasswordAttemptCount在my_aspnet_membership表中递增.(我正在使用mysql会员提供商的会员资格.)
我可以创建新用户.它们出现在数据库中.但是我无法使用新的用户凭据登录(是的,IsApproved是1).
一个线索是,对于使用asp.net 4.0版本创建的用户,数据库中的散列密码更长,例如3lwRden4e4Cm + cWVY/spa8oC3XGiKyQ2UWs5fxQ5l7g =,旧的.net 3.5都是+ JQf1EcttK + 3fZiFpbBANKVa92c =.
当使用.net 3.5版本连接到相同的数据库时,我仍然可以登录,但仅限于旧帐户,而不是使用.net 4.0版本创建的新帐户.4.0版本无法登录任何帐户.
我尝试在我的测试系统上删除整个数据库,然后在第一次运行时自动创建成员资格表,但它仍然是相同的,可以创建用户,但无法登录.
是否可以轻松动态地装饰对象?
例如,假设我有一个List<PointF>.这个列表实际上是正弦函数的图.我想通过这些观点为每个PointF添加一个标志,告知它是否为峰值.
但我不想创建一个新的扩展SpecialPointF或其他什么,它有一个布尔属性.
判断我想要懒惰的一切,但懒惰是多么出色的想法诞生(也是坏主意)
编辑:我会接受拳击解决方案以及你可以提出的任何有趣的黑客.没有什么可以阻止我的衍生.我只是想知道是否有更有趣的方式.
我有
<asp:RegularExpressionValidator ValidationExpression="\d+{1,4}(?:[.,]\d{1,4})?" />
Run Code Online (Sandbox Code Playgroud)
但它不起作用,解析器抛出ArgumentException:
解析"\ d + {1,4}(?:[.,]\d {1,4})?"
嵌套量词{.
我的错误在哪里?我想允许琴弦一样xxxx,xxxx-从1到4位,并且不需要十进制数字,如:1000,99,99,0,2498等.
我已经制作了一个模板应用程序,我已经抓住了SpeakHere示例的录制部分并删除了文件处理部分,但我很难让应用程序的C++部分正常工作.一旦进入C++类,就会出现语法错误.如果我不从C++导入头文件(然后当然不使用代码)到我的Objective C类中,一切正常.我看不出我在做什么和示例是这样做的区别.你能看到区别么?
我在这里发布了整个代码:http://github.com/niklassaers/testFFT
我得到的构建错误是:
testFFT/CAStreamBasicDescription.h:91:0 testFFT/CAStreamBasicDescription.h:91: error: expected '=', ',', ';', 'asm' or '__attribute__' before 'CAStreamBasicDescription'
testFFT/CAStreamBasicDescription.h:298:0 testFFT/CAStreamBasicDescription.h:298: error: expected '=', ',', ';', 'asm' or '__attribute__' before '<' token
testFFT/CAStreamBasicDescription.h:299:0 testFFT/CAStreamBasicDescription.h:299: error: expected '=', ',', ';', 'asm' or '__attribute__' before '==' token
testFFT/CAStreamBasicDescription.h:301:0 testFFT/CAStreamBasicDescription.h:301: error: expected '=', ',', ';', 'asm' or '__attribute__' before '!=' token
testFFT/CAStreamBasicDescription.h:302:0 testFFT/CAStreamBasicDescription.h:302: error: expected '=', ',', ';', 'asm' or '__attribute__' before '<=' token
testFFT/CAStreamBasicDescription.h:303:0 testFFT/CAStreamBasicDescription.h:303: error: expected '=', ',', ';', 'asm' or …Run Code Online (Sandbox Code Playgroud) 如何更改此循环以反向打印素数...从最大的一个开始
int main(){
bool prime;
for( int i=3; i<=10000; i++){
prime = true;
for(int n=2; n<=i-1; n++){
if( i%n == 0){
prime = false;
}
}
if(prime){
cout << i << " ";
}
}
return 0;
}
Run Code Online (Sandbox Code Playgroud) 我有一个通过Bonjour发布的iPhone应用程序.Mac对应物可以工作,它们可以同步和交换数据.现在我必须将那个小Mac应用程序移植到Windows.我决定使用.NET(因为这就是我所知道的).
该应用程序并不复杂,但我还处于早期阶段.我需要浏览/发现Bonjour服务.为此,我下载了Mono.Zeroconf和Apple的最新SDK(其中包括几个C#样本).
我并没有真正粘贴代码,因为我真的要复制/粘贴样本.实际上,Mono.Zeroconf有一个MZClient.exe,可用于测试"所有API".
我的第一个测试是 - 在同一个盒子里 - 打开两个cmd.exe并启动一个MZclient注册服务,另一个,启动它并"发现它".
它不起作用.
这是服务器:
C:\MZ>MZClient -v -p "_http._tcp 80 mysimpleweb”
*** Registering name = 'mysimpleweb', type = '_http._tcp', domain = 'local.'
*** Registered name = ‘mysimpleweb’
Run Code Online (Sandbox Code Playgroud)
在另一个终端:
c:\MZ>MZClient -v -t "_http._tcp"
Creating a ServiceBrowser with the following settings:
Interface = 0 (All)
Address Protocol = Any
Domain = local
Registration Type = _http._tcp
Resolve Shares = False
Hit ^C when you're bored waiting for responses.
Run Code Online (Sandbox Code Playgroud)
就是这样.什么都没发生.我当然试过不同的服务无济于事.甚至玩那个领域的东西.记住这是同一个盒子.我尝试了另一台计算机,因为这是OSX中的一个虚拟机,所以我继续尝试了一个"纯粹的"胜利XP.没有.
注意:我有Apple Bonjour服务(启动并运行)以及Apple SDK(稍后安装).
鉴于这不起作用,我继续并决定尝试使用具有Interop和一些预编译样本(及其源代码)的Apple SDK.
简短的故事,mDSNBrowser.exe和SimpleChat.exe都不工作/查看/发现任何东西.
我的盒子是Parallels下的Win7,但这似乎并没有影响任何东西,因为原生XP表现出同样的问题. …
我有一个完全自定义的PHP站点,有很多数据库调用.我刚被注射入侵.下面的这一小块代码出现在我的几十个PHP页面中.
<?php /**/ eval(base64_decode(big string of code....
Run Code Online (Sandbox Code Playgroud)
我一直非常小心我的SQL调用等等; 他们都是这种格式:
$query = sprintf("UPDATE Sales SET `Shipped`='1', `Tracking_Number`='%s' WHERE ID='%s' LIMIT 1 ;",
mysql_real_escape_string($trackNo),
mysql_real_escape_string($id));
$result = mysql_query($query);
mysql_close();
Run Code Online (Sandbox Code Playgroud)
为了记录,我最后很少使用mysql_close().这恰好是我抓住的代码.我想不到任何我不使用的地方mysql_real_escape_string(),(虽然我确定可能有一对.我很快就会贪图找出来).也没有用户可以放入自定义HTML或任何内容的地方.事实上,大多数用户可访问的页面,如果他们使用SQL调用,几乎不可避免地SELECT * FROM是使用GET或POST的页面,具体取决于.
显然我需要加强我的安全性,但我从来没有像这样的攻击,我不肯定我该做什么.我决定对我的所有输入进行限制,然后查看我是否错过了mysql_real_escape_string某个地方.还有其他人有什么建议吗?
此外,这种类型的代码有什么作用?为什么会这样?
我通过数据流任务在SSIS 2008中获得了大约1亿行.它几乎是使用Multicast的直接表数据副本.我的问题是:
使用OLE DB目标编辑器我有两个选项:每批行数和最大插入提交大小.这有什么好的设置?我只能发现建议您将最大插入提交大小设置为2147483647而不是0,然后根据测试调整这两个设置.我很想知道是否有人发现他们对这些价值观的管理有用.
什么是打破循环的最佳做法?我的想法是:
Child Find(Parent parent, object criteria)
{
Child child = null;
foreach(Child wannabe in parent.Childs)
{
if (wannabe.Match(criteria))
{
child = wannabe;
}
else
{
child = Find(wannabe, criteria);
}
if (child != null) break;
}
return child;
}
Run Code Online (Sandbox Code Playgroud)
要么
Child Find(Parent parent, object criteria)
{
Child child = null;
var conditionator = from c in parent.Childs where child != null select c;
foreach(Child wannabe in conditionator)
{
if (wannabe.Match(criteria))
{
child = wannabe;
}
else
{
child = Find(wannabe, …Run Code Online (Sandbox Code Playgroud) .net ×3
c# ×3
c++ ×2
.net-4.0 ×1
android ×1
asp.net ×1
bonjour ×1
conditional ×1
decorator ×1
for-loop ×1
header ×1
integration ×1
iphone ×1
java ×1
layout ×1
loops ×1
membership ×1
objective-c ×1
php ×1
progress-bar ×1
recursion ×1
regex ×1
security ×1
sql ×1
ssis ×1
upgrade ×1
validation ×1